Abstract
SE PRESENTA UNA CUCHILLA CORTANTE FABRICADA CON CERMET BASADO EN CARBONITRURO DE TITANIO, QUE COMPRENDE: DEL 3 AL 20 % EN PESO DE UNA FASE AGLUTINANTE METALICA, CUYOS PRINCIPALES INGREDIENTES SON CO Y/O NI, DEL 3 AL 30 % EN PESO DE UNA FASE DURA DE ESTRUCTURA UNICA, QUE COMPRENDE AL MENOS UN COMPONENTE SELECCIONADO A PARTIR DEL GRUPO FORMADO POR CARBURO, NITRURO Y COMPUESTOS DE CARBONITRURO DE ELEMENTOS METALICOS, PERTENECIENTES A LOS GRUPOS 4A, 5A Y 6A DE LA TABLA PERIODICA Y UNA DISOLUCION SOLIDA QUE COMPRENDE AL MENOS LOS DOS COMPUESTOS CITADOS Y, SIENDO EL RESTO UNA FASE DURA DE ESTRUCTURA DOBLE, QUE COMPRENDE UNA FRACCION DE NUCLEO Y UNA FRACCION DE CUBIERTA QUE RODEA POR COMPLETO DICHA FRACCION DE NUCLEO, DONDE DICHAS FRACCIONES COMPRENDEN COMO SUSTITUYENTES CARBONITRURO DE TITANIO Y/O UN COMPUESTO CARBONITRURO DE TITANIO Y AL MENOS UN ELEMENTO M, SELECCIONADO A PARTIR DE ELEMENTOS METALICOS PERTENECIENTES A LOS GRUPOS 4A, 5A Y 6A DE LA TABLA PERIODICA, DIFERENTES DEL TI, EXCEPTO LA FRACCION DE LA CUBIERTA, QUE TIENE QUE CONTENER UN COMPUESTO DE CARBONITRURO DE AL MENOS UN METAL M, Y TENIENDO DICHA FRACCION UN CONTENIDO DE TI MENOR Y UN CONTENIDO DE M MAYOR QUE LOS DE LA FRACCION DE NUCLEO, RESPECTIVAMENTE; ASI COMO IMPUREZAS EVENTUALES. LA MEJORA DE LA PRESENTE INVENCION CONSISTE EN QUE: DICHA FASE DURA DE ESTRUCTURA DOBLE ESTA PARCIAL O TOTALMENTE SUSTITUIDA POR UNA FASE DURA DE ESTRUCTURA DOBLE, DISCONTINUA, QUE COMPRENDE UNA FRACCION DE NUCLEO Y UNA FRACCION DE CUBIERTA, LA CUAL ESTA DISTRIBUIDA DE FORMA DISCONTINUA ALREDEDOR DEL NUCLEO, DE FORMA QUE LA FRACCION DE NUCLEO ESTA EXPUESTA PARCIALMENTE A LA FASE DE AGLUTINANTE METALICO, Y DICHA FASE DURA DE ESTRUCTURA DOBLE, DISCONTINUA, OCUPA EL 30 % O MAS DEL AREA DE LA SUPERFICIE TOTAL DEL CERMET, EN TERMINOS DE ANALISIS DE TEXTURA POR MICROSCOPIA ELECTRONICA. LAS CUCHILLAS CORTANTES ASI FABRICADAS PRESENTAN EXCELENTE RESISTENCIA A LA FRACTURA.
